Position Purpose
The Resident Services Assistant (RSA) assures that all aspects of each resident’s personal care and service plan are implemented while treating residents with dignity and respect. This position supports residents in maintaining independence and the highest possible level of self-sufficiency.

Essential Functions
-
Provide care and customer service in accordance with individual care and service plans
-
Assist residents with Activities of Daily Living (ADLs), including:
-
Bathing and showering
-
Toileting and hygiene
-
Dressing and undressing
-
Eating
-
Ambulation, mobility, and transfers
-
-
Assist residents in attending meals and life enrichment activities
-
Encourage residents to maintain the highest level of independence possible
-
Respond promptly to resident requests for assistance, including call lights
-
Properly use assistive and adaptive devices as specified in care plans and policies, including:
-
Gait belts, slide boards, sit-to-stand devices, Hoyer lifts, bath chairs
-
CAMEL system, walkie-talkies, tablets
-
-
Observe residents for changes in physical, emotional, cognitive, or behavioral condition
-
Communicate and document resident care and observed changes as directed
-
Comply with infection control protocols and life safety policies
-
Complete documentation as required
